Traveling Community Manager - Nationwide

Newbury Residential specializes in acquiring and revitalizing multifamily properties, and they are seeking a Traveling Community Manager to provide leadership across their nationwide housing communities. This role involves overseeing operations, supporting property transitions, and assisting with training efforts while traveling frequently to different locations.

Property ManagementReal EstateResidential

Responsibilities

Provide on-site leadership and support communities across the country, including interim management coverage, property transitions, and lease-ups
Partner with regional and corporate teams to implement standard operating procedures and drive performance outcomes at assigned sites
Leading the property’s marketing efforts, including managing social media, responding to online reviews, creating resident engagement content, and building partnerships with local businesses through grassroots outreach
Conduct regular property inspections and reporting to assess occupancy, maintenance, resident satisfaction, and operational needs
Train, mentor, and support on-site staff, including Community Managers, Assistant Managers, and Leasing Specialists, ensuring adherence to policies, procedures, and fair housing guidelines
Collaborate with vendors and maintenance teams to ensure timely unit turns, work order completion, and high standards of property condition
Assist with resident relations, conflict resolution, and retention strategies to promote a positive living environment
Monitor financial performance metrics, including rent collections, delinquency, and expense control, and implement corrective actions where needed
